news 2026/4/14 15:21:52

当AI学会“看懂“象棋:VinXiangQi如何用视觉识别技术重构千年棋局

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
当AI学会“看懂“象棋:VinXiangQi如何用视觉识别技术重构千年棋局

当AI学会"看懂"象棋:VinXiangQi如何用视觉识别技术重构千年棋局

【免费下载链接】VinXiangQiXiangqi syncing tool based on Yolov5 / 基于Yolov5的中国象棋连线工具项目地址: https://gitcode.com/gh_mirrors/vi/VinXiangQi

你是否曾想过,如果AI不仅能计算棋路,还能像人类一样"看见"棋盘上的每一个变化,这会带来怎样颠覆性的体验?传统象棋软件往往停留在二维棋盘的静态呈现,而VinXiangQi这款基于YOLOv5深度学习模型的中国象棋连线工具,正在用计算机视觉技术为这场千年智慧游戏注入全新活力。

从"手动录入"到"视觉捕捉"的变革之路

想象一下这样的场景:你在手机上与朋友对弈,想要分析当前棋局时,传统方法需要手动在软件中重新摆棋,不仅耗时还容易出错。而VinXiangQi的核心突破在于,它能够实时"看懂"屏幕上的棋局变化,就像一位永不疲倦的裁判,精准捕捉每一个棋子的移动。

技术原理:AI如何"看懂"象棋棋盘

VinXiangQi的视觉识别系统基于YOLOv5模型构建,能够识别棋盘上的14种棋子及棋盘边框。这种设计让系统在普通笔记本电脑上也能实现每秒30帧的流畅识别,准确率高达99.2%。

图:自动点击管理界面支持框选目标区域,实现精准的自动续盘功能

三种典型用户场景的智能化升级

象棋爱好者的学习助手张老师是一位退休的象棋爱好者,过去他学习棋谱时需要反复在棋盘上摆棋。现在他只需将手机屏幕对准电脑,VinXiangQi就能自动识别当前棋局,同步分析每一步的优劣。"以前一节课只能学习几个典型局面,现在借助AI的分析能力,学习效率提升了近两倍。"

社区教学的智能化转型在老年活动中心,王教练过去最多同时指导3位学员。现在通过VinXiangQi的多窗口监控功能,他能够同时观察8个棋盘的实时对局,系统会自动标记每位学员的走棋失误,并生成详细的统计报告。

开发者的快速集成体验独立开发者小李基于VinXiangQi的模块化架构,仅用三天时间就开发出了"语音象棋助手"。他保留了核心的视觉识别模块,替换了决策引擎为语音交互系统,让视障用户也能通过听觉反馈学习象棋。

实践指南:五分钟开启智能象棋之旅

快速配置:从零到一的智能化体验

想要体验VinXiangQi的智能识别功能?只需三个简单步骤:

  1. 获取项目代码:克隆仓库git clone https://gitcode.com/gh_mirrors/vi/VinXiangQi
  2. 创建连线方案:在"方案管理"中选择或创建新的连线配置
  3. 调整识别参数:根据左上角预览画面微调缩放比,确保棋盘完整显示

图:VinXiangQi的引擎设置面板,支持多种AI引擎和参数配置

高级功能:定制你的专属AI棋手

在"引擎设置"面板中,你可以:

  • 切换UCI/UCCI协议的不同象棋引擎
  • 配置开局库权重,混合使用云库和本地库资源
  • 调整思考深度,从"新手"到"大师"五档难度自由选择

避坑技巧:两种模式的智能选择

截图模式选择指南

  • 后台截图:适合固定分辨率的程序,即使窗口被遮挡也能正常识别
  • 前台截图:通用性更强,但要求窗口必须在前台显示

鼠标模式应用场景

  • 后台鼠标:不占用实际光标,适合多任务处理
  • 前台鼠标:模拟真实点击,解决顽固程序的点击失效问题

技术突破:从传统工具到智能助手的跨越

传统象棋工具往往面临五大困境,而VinXiangQi提供了完整的解决方案:

传统工具痛点VinXiangQi解决方案
手动录入棋局耗时易错YOLOv5模型实时识别,准确率99.2%
窗口遮挡导致识别失效后台截图技术支持多窗口并行识别
自动落子功能兼容性差前台/后台双鼠标模式适配不同渲染方式
开局库配置复杂可视化模板框选,三步完成点击区域设置
多平台适配困难跨窗口句柄管理,支持主流象棋平台

图:AI引擎的走棋分析输出,显示搜索深度、得分和时间等关键指标

未来展望:视觉识别技术的更多可能

VinXiangQi的成功实践让我们不禁思考:这种"视觉识别+AI决策"的模式还能在哪些领域发挥作用?从围棋到国际象棋,从卡牌游戏到桌面策略游戏,视觉识别技术正在为传统桌面应用带来革命性的变化。

互动提问:你认为在象棋之外,这种智能视觉识别技术最适合应用在哪些传统游戏或工具中?欢迎分享你的创意想法!

🚀立即行动

  1. 下载并配置VinXiangQi
  2. 尝试"自动点击管理"功能,录制你的第一个自动续盘模板
  3. 在"识别设置"中调整置信度参数,观察不同设置对识别精度的影响

当AI不仅能够计算最优棋路,还能"看见"并"理解"真实世界中的棋局变化时,传统象棋工具中那些曾被容忍的繁琐操作,突然都变成了可以优雅解决的问题。VinXiangQi用计算机视觉技术架起了物理世界与数字分析的无缝桥梁,让这项古老的智力运动在技术赋能下,焕发出前所未有的便捷与乐趣。

【免费下载链接】VinXiangQiXiangqi syncing tool based on Yolov5 / 基于Yolov5的中国象棋连线工具项目地址: https://gitcode.com/gh_mirrors/vi/VinXiangQi

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/12 15:49:24

数字电路中数据通路与控制通路架构:图解说明结构关系

数字电路中的“手脚”与“大脑”:数据通路与控制通路如何协同工作?你有没有想过,一块小小的芯片是如何完成从加减乘除到运行操作系统的复杂任务的?答案就藏在它的内部结构分工中——就像人需要“手”来做事、“脑”来指挥一样&…

作者头像 李华
网站建设 2026/4/14 13:18:36

PyTorch-CUDA-v2.6镜像与Airflow集成实现任务调度

PyTorch-CUDA-v2.6镜像与Airflow集成实现任务调度 在现代AI工程实践中,一个常见的痛点是:模型在开发者的本地机器上训练顺利,但一旦部署到服务器或生产集群中就频频报错——“CUDA not available”、“cudnn version mismatch”、“NCCL init…

作者头像 李华
网站建设 2026/4/11 16:55:11

PyTorch-CUDA-v2.6镜像在OCR文字识别模型训练中的应用

PyTorch-CUDA-v2.6镜像在OCR文字识别模型训练中的应用 在智能文档处理、工业质检和自动驾驶等场景中,光学字符识别(OCR)正变得越来越关键。一个高效的OCR系统不仅能从图像中精准提取文本,还能理解版面结构与语义上下文。然而&…

作者头像 李华
网站建设 2026/4/8 9:10:32

WPS-Zotero插件:5分钟搞定跨平台文献管理的终极方案

还在为WPS Office与Zotero的兼容性头疼吗?WPS-Zotero插件的出现彻底解决了Linux平台下文献管理与办公软件协同的难题。这款开源插件让WPS Writer完美集成Zotero文献管理功能,实现一键插入引用、自动生成参考文献列表的流畅体验。 【免费下载链接】WPS-Zo…

作者头像 李华
网站建设 2026/4/9 23:37:15

突破软件试用限制:Navicat重置工具的5大实用技巧

突破软件试用限制:Navicat重置工具的5大实用技巧 【免费下载链接】navicat_reset_mac navicat16 mac版无限重置试用期脚本 项目地址: https://gitcode.com/gh_mirrors/na/navicat_reset_mac 还在为软件试用到期而烦恼吗?通过专业的软件试用重置工…

作者头像 李华
网站建设 2026/4/13 10:41:53

嵌入式图像转换技术:image2cpp工具深度应用指南

嵌入式图像转换技术:image2cpp工具深度应用指南 【免费下载链接】image2cpp 项目地址: https://gitcode.com/gh_mirrors/im/image2cpp 在当今嵌入式系统开发领域,图像处理已成为提升产品交互体验的关键技术。面对资源受限的微控制器环境&#xf…

作者头像 李华